Start by listing all the jobs you’ve held — or at least the ones that make you a stronger candidate. Write out the basics of your work history, starting with your current or most recent job and working backward. Include the name of the employer, your title, and the dates you worked there.We provided two weeks of pay at termination, which were not legally required. Some jobs that seem like they would be stressful actually aren’t, and other ...In some cases, it can be true that your coworkers know the nuances of your work better than your manager does. But in general, employers would rather talk to manager references because: * It’s your manager’s job to assess your performance. It’s unlikely that your coworkers were probing into what you were getting done and how you were ...These one on one meeting questions to ask a manager under you can help you get to the root of key issues that can have an out-sized impact for your managers and their teams.
